VPS自建VPN的完整指南

在当今的网络环境中,VPN(虚拟私人网络)成为了保护在线隐私和安全的有效工具。而使用VPS(虚拟专用服务器)自建VPN,则是一种更加灵活、经济且安全的方式。本文将详细介绍如何在VPS上自建VPN,帮助您搭建个人安全的网络环境。

目录

  1. 什么是VPS和VPN
  2. 自建VPN的优势
  3. 如何选择合适的VPS
  4. VPS自建VPN的准备工作
  5. 常见的VPN软件及其安装
  6. 配置VPN的详细步骤
  7. 连接和测试VPN
  8. 常见问题解答

什么是VPS和VPN

  • VPS:VPS是通过虚拟化技术将一台物理服务器分割成多个虚拟服务器的技术,每个虚拟服务器都有自己的操作系统、IP地址和配置。用户可以在VPS上自由安装和配置软件。
  • VPN:VPN是一种允许用户在公共网络上建立安全连接的技术,通常用于保护个人数据安全,绕过地理限制。

自建VPN的优势

选择在VPS上自建VPN,具备以下几个明显优势:

  • 隐私保护:通过自建VPN,用户的网络流量不再经过第三方,保护了个人隐私。
  • 安全性:用户可以根据自身需求定制VPN的安全配置,提高安全性。
  • 灵活性:自建VPN允许用户随时更改配置,满足不同的使用需求。
  • 成本效益:相较于购买商业VPN服务,使用VPS自建VPN可以显著降低成本。

如何选择合适的VPS

选择VPS时需要考虑以下几个要素:

  • 带宽:根据预计的用户数量和流量需求选择合适的带宽。
  • 服务器位置:选择靠近目标用户群的服务器位置,以减少延迟。
  • 价格:根据预算选择适合的VPS服务提供商。
  • 稳定性:查看服务提供商的评价,选择稳定性好的VPS。

VPS自建VPN的准备工作

在开始自建VPN之前,您需要做好以下准备:

  • 注册VPS:在可信赖的VPS提供商处注册并购买服务器。
  • 获取SSH访问权限:使用SSH工具(如PuTTY)连接到您的VPS。
  • 安装必要的软件:确保系统更新到最新状态,并安装需要的工具。

常见的VPN软件及其安装

以下是几种常用的VPN软件及其安装方法:

1. OpenVPN

  • 安装命令: bash sudo apt update sudo apt install openvpn

  • 配置:根据OpenVPN官方文档进行配置。

2. WireGuard

  • 安装命令: bash sudo apt update sudo apt install wireguard

  • 配置:参考WireGuard官方文档。

3. SoftEther VPN

  • 安装命令: 需要下载SoftEther的安装包并编译安装。

配置VPN的详细步骤

在安装好VPN软件后,您需要进行以下配置:

  • 生成密钥:为VPN连接生成密钥对,确保安全性。
  • 配置服务器:设置VPN服务器的IP地址、协议及端口等。
  • 配置防火墙:确保防火墙允许VPN流量通过。
  • 创建用户账户:设置用户访问权限,创建VPN用户。

连接和测试VPN

完成配置后,您可以通过以下方式连接和测试VPN:

  • 使用客户端软件:下载相应的VPN客户端,输入服务器信息连接。
  • 进行速度测试:使用Speedtest等工具测试VPN连接的速度和稳定性。

常见问题解答

1. 自建VPN安全吗?

自建VPN的安全性主要依赖于配置和管理,如果正确配置并定期维护,安全性是可以保障的。

2. 自建VPN的费用大概是多少?

自建VPN的费用主要包括VPS租用费用,通常在每月几美元到几十美元不等,具体取决于选择的VPS配置。

3. 使用自建VPN需要什么技术水平?

虽然不需要非常专业的技术,但具备一定的网络知识和服务器管理经验将有助于自建VPN的顺利进行。

4. 自建VPN能否用于商业用途?

自建VPN可以用于商业用途,但需注意遵循相关法律法规,并确保不影响VPN的正常使用。

5. 自建VPN和商业VPN的区别是什么?

自建VPN由用户自行管理,灵活性和安全性更高;而商业VPN通常提供方便的用户体验,但隐私和安全性可能受限于服务提供商。

结语

通过在VPS上自建VPN,用户能够获得更高的隐私保护和安全保障。尽管自建VPN可能需要一定的技术知识,但通过本文的详细步骤和说明,相信您能够成功搭建属于自己的安全网络环境。希望本文能够帮助到您,让您的在线活动更加安全、自由。

正文完